SateeshKumar_SrMuleSoftDeveloper.docx

Text  Description automatically generated with medium confidence Text  Description automatically generated Graphical user interface, text, application  Description automatically generated

Sateesh Kumar

Role : Sr MuleSoft Developer

Phone: 609-331-9690

Email:sateeshmic@gmail.com

PROFESSIONAL SUMMARY:

· Around 7+ years of IT experience, working on all phases of software development life cycle (SDLC) including Application Design, Development, Production Support and Deployment applications using MuleSoft ESB, Object Oriented Concepts, Java and J2EE, Web Services (SOAP, RESTFUL, WSDL, Axis), JavaScript, XML and JMS.

· Strong application integration experience using Mule ESB with Connectors, transformations, Routing, ActiveMQ, JMS.

· Utilized MuleSoft features like Data weave, API designer and various connectors to ensure robust and loosely coupled integration layer every time.

· Customized the integration workflows using an ESB framework also with Mule Soft MMC and enterprise release.

· Proficient in MEL – Mule Expression Language to access and evaluate the data in the payload, properties, and variables of a Mule message.

· Extensively worked on both Enterprise and Community edition of MULE ESB and expertise in developing API's using MULE API manager and RAML.

· Work experience in J2EE Web Technologies JSP, Servlets, Java Beans, JSTL and Spring JavaScript and HTML.

· Worked on XML related technologies like XSL, XSD, XQuery, XSLT, SAX, DOM, XPath, WSDL, DTD, XSD, Apache Axis, JAXP (SAX, DOM), JAXB, XML Beans parsers for parsing XML into Java object.

· Well versed in developing UML diagrams like use cases, class diagrams and sequence diagrams using Rational Rose and MS Visio tool.

· Used JavaScript for client-side validations and implemented AJAX with JavaScript for reducing data transfer between user and server.

· Experience in working with application servers like Web Logic and Apache Tomcat.

· Extensive experience in SQL, Stored Procedures, Functions and Triggers with databases such as Oracle, and MS SQL Server 2015.

· Expert in documenting business requirements, functional, technical specifications and test cases.

· Complete knowledge on Agile and SCRUM structure of software development by conducting meetings and coordinating with the team members to meet the deliverables.

TECHNICAL SKILLS:

Data Warehousing

Informatica Power Center 9.5/ 9.1/8.5Informatica Designer, Workflow Manager, Workflow Monitor, DataMart, Mapplet, Transformations, SQL*Plus, Salesforce

Java&J2EETechnologies

Core Java, Servlets, JSP, JDBC, Java Beans

IDE’s

Eclipse, Net beans

Scripting Languages

SQL, PL/SQL, SQL Plus, Unix Shell Scripting, C

Databases

Oracle 11g/10g/9i, MySQL, DB2, MS-SQL Server

Web Servers

Web Logic, Web Sphere, Apache Tomcat

Web Technologies

HTML, XML, JavaScript, AJAX, SOAP, WSDL

Tools

ESB Tools Any Point Studio (ESB 3.5, 3.6, 3.8), 4

Log Analysis Tools

Splunk Enterprise 4.x/5.x/6.x, 6.2, 6.4, 6.5, Universal Forwarder, PowerCenter.

Monitoring tools

Wily Introscope 8.x/9.x, Nagio, site scope, Performance Viewer, Ops viewer, SCOM), IBM Thread and Heap Analyzers

EDUCATION

· Master’s in computer science

University of Central Missouri, Missouri, USA, 2015

· Bachelor’s in Electrical and Electronic Engineering

DVR&HS Mic College of Technology, JNTU Kakinada, India.2014

PROFESSIONAL EXPERIENCE:

Employer: Global Apps Inc

Client: Samaritan Health Plans, Middletown, DE                 June 2022 – Till Date

Sr Application Developer

Responsibilities:

· Set up infrastructure for Mule for team to advise technical teams on performance, scalability, reliability, monitoring and other operational concerns of integration solutions on Anypoint Platform.

· Participate in all phases of software development life cycle including functional analysis, development, prototyping, coding, testing, deployment, and support.

· Experience working with relational data bases such Oracle; Proficient in SQL Server 2019

· Proficiency in designing Mule components (Mule ESB, Anypoint Studio, ETLs, flows, MEL, message modelling, Routing, Filtering, Database, Exception Handling, API Management)

· Migrated different applications from webmethods to Mule 4.x

· Expertise in design and development of MuleSoft, with real-time experience in DataWeave, Salesforce Connector, AWS, XSLT, and API Management

· Develop API gateway architecture, API design principles, CI/CD Deployment procedures.

· Experience on development in providing and consuming SOAP web services and REST APIs

· Design, publish and test RESTful APIs using RAML 1.0/2.0 or Postman

· Created multiple reports using IBM Cognos, Crystal Reports for Oregon State.

· Experience on testing APIs (unit/functional/automated).

· Used Amazon SNS connector to store messages which are coming from consumer. 

· Created custom connector called “SNS Topic FIFO publish Connector” to publish messages to FIFO queue.

· Used Amazon S3 bucket to retrieve data for different applications. 

· Experience on securing API endpoints using OAuth and SSO implementation using Ping/Okta

· Experience using Git/Bitbucket for code sharing, deployment management and team collaboration.

Environment: Anypoint Studio 7.4,2, Mule 4.4.0, Anypoint Platform, RAML 1.0, RAML 2.0, , Java, Software AG, AWS, Salesforce, Oracle, SQL Server 2019, Apache-Maven, CloudHub, JavaScript, groovy script, XML, XSLT, CSS, Ajax, JSTL, LDAP, PL/SQL, Log4J, Web Services – WSDL, SOAP, REST, Jenkins, PowerShell, IBM Cognos, Crystal Reports.

Employer: Randstad Technologies Inc

Client: WellsFargo Bank, Fairless Hills, PA                         Aug 2021– June 2022

Sr Application Developer

Responsibilities:

· Design and Develop Mule applications for any of the available deployment options of the Anypoint Platform runtime plane Worked on the Mule API Gateway for the application of policies to API as well for managing the security. Also worked with the Proxy settings using the API Gateway for the API’s.

· Built Proof of Concept (POC) for the Inbound, and Outbound modules to call the third-party vendor API's using MuleSoft and Java.

· Implement API security policies (as set by API manager), applied to all client-facing proxy APIs for CORS, OAUTH2.0 access token enforcement, ClientID enforcement and Rate Limiting – SLA Based and Secured Mule service endpoints using OAuth2.0, HTTPS and SSO.

· Create Request transformer, Response transformers, Custom Components and configured them in Mule-config.xml.

· Convert different applications from Mule 3 to Mule 4

· Configure the OAuth provider module to connect with custom built Java Class and OAuth API to implement Oauth2, MuleSoft JDBC object store and clustering in the server.

· Developed interfaces between SAP, Sales Force, REST and SOAP web-services. 

· Created job in Informatica to integrate mule API.

· Used Database Connectors to connect with respective systems using Mule ESB. 

· Integration of Mule ESB system while utilizing MQ Series, Http, File system and SFTP transports.

· Extensively used Mule components that includes File Transport, SMTP Transport, FTP/SFTP Transport, JDBC Connector, and Transaction Manager. 

· Developed RESTful/SOAP web services in Mule ESB based on SOA architecture.

· Deployed Mule ESB applications into MMC (Mule Management Console and used MUnit to validate mule flows.

· Utilized Log4J for logging and JUnit for unit testing.

Environment: Java, Informatica, Anypoint Studio 7.4,2, Mule 4.3.0, Anypoint Platform, Cloud Hub, WMQ, RAML 1.0, RAML 2.0, ActiveMQ, APM, Salesforce, Nexus, Apache-Maven, CloudHub, JavaScript, groovy script, XML, XSLT, CSS, Ajax, JSTL, LDAP, PL/SQL, Salesforce, Oracle, SQL Server 2016, Log4J, Web Services – WSDL, SOAP, REST, CXF, Jenkins.

Employer: Adventasoft Inc

Client: Farm Beaure Health, Dayton, OHJune, 2021– Aug, 2021

Sr Mulesoft Developer

Responsibilities: 

· Mule ESB experience in implementing Service – Oriented Architecture (SOA) and Enterprise Application Integration (EAI) using Mule Server 3.x. and 4.x.

· Created Request & Response transformers, Custom Components & configured them in Mule-config.xml.

· Created Mule Flow using End Point, Connector and Component bean using Mule ESB to communicate client/server systems. 

· Used Data base & Sales force Connectors to connect with respective systems using Mule ESB.

· Implemented web services API using HTTP.

· Designed & Developed persistence service using Hibernate framework.

· Hibernate used as the ORM mapping tool and worked with Hibernate Query Language (HQL).

· Used Spring Beans to encapsulate business logic and Implemented Application MVC Architecture using Spring MVC framework.

· Created Use cases, Class Diagrams, Sequence Diagrams using Rational Rose. Designed and developed the project using MVC design pattern.

· Implemented J2EE design patterns such as Session Facade, Factory, DAO, DTO, and MVC.

· Developed XML Java Script and Java classes for dynamic HTML generation to perform the server-side processing on the client requests.

· Developed the presentation n-Tier using JSP, JavaScript, and HTML.

· Developed UI for Customer Service Modules and Reports using JSF, JSP's, Prime Faces, Ajax4JSF framework (Ajax), JavaScript and Backing Beans.

· Utilized partner WSDL for ESB to Salesforce & SAP integrations.

· Integrating salesforce.com with MuleSoft for connecting applications, data sources and APIs, in the cloud.

· Involved in writing SQL Stored Procedures, Functions, Triggers and Views for Oracle database, mapping done through Hibernate.

· Coordinated work with DB team, QA team, Business Analysts and Client Reps to complete the client requirements efficiently Use MuleSoft flow-control palette to optimize message processing, specifically in Scatter-Gather & Choice-Router to call multiple services in parallel and a specific function based on information from the request.

Environment: JAVA, J2EE, JDBC, JSP, MySQL, UNIX, HTML, CSS, Maven, GitHub, Jenkins,

PL/SQL, JUnit, Apache, Spring MVC, IBM WebSphere, MuleSoft ESB, Java,

Anypoint Studio, Cloud Hub, ActiveMQ, RAML, ActiveMQ, APM, Nexus, Apache-Maven,

CloudHub, XML, XSLT, CSS, Ajax, JSTL, LDAP, PL/SQL SQL, Log4J, Web Services – WSDL, SOAP, CXF, Jenkins

Employer: Data Inc

Client: Bank of America– Pennington, NJ Jan,2020– May,2021

Sr Application Developer

Responsibilities: 

· Involved in Requirements gathering, analysis, design, development, testing and Maintenance phases of Roll View application. 

·